1 Injured in Sacramento Car Crash at Fernridge Drive and Gerber Road

Sacramento, California (January 24, 2019) – One person was injured after a two-vehicle collision Wednesday night in the area of Sacramento, according to the California Highway Patrol.
The accident happened at around 9:02 p.m. Wednesday, January 23, at Fernridge Drive and Gerber Road.
As per the CHP officials, two vehicles crashed for reasons still under investigation. The impact caused the vehicles to hit a transformer box.
An ambulance was dispatched to the scene to attend to at least one person who complained of pain as a result of the collision. The number of victims and their current condition was not immediately known.
Tow trucks were requested to remove the cars from the crash site.
No additional information concerning this incident was provided.
An investigation into this incident is underway.
